
前端开发环境的工具与软件安装指南
每位前端开发者都有自己的工作环境和工具选择,因此我撰写这篇文章,记录自己常用的前端工具,以便在新的电脑上快速搭建熟悉的工作环境。也希望这篇文章能为你提供一些参考和帮助。
一、基础软件安装
1. node.js:前端开发的基石,许多工具都离不开它。
2. npm、cnpm、spm:用于包管理,可以更换为淘宝镜像以加速下载。
3. Ruby:git依赖项,同时msygit和SourceTree在Windows 7及以上版本也可使用。
4. gulp:常用前端自动化工具,下面将列出常用插件。
二、前端框架和预处理器
1. F.I.S(百度前端工具框架)、sass、less:用于前端开发,提升开发效率和代码质量。
2. git:版本控制工具,还有一款在XP、Win7上可用的图形界面工具。
三、常用工具列表
1. WebStrom:功能强大的IDE,已更新至第九版。
2. sublime_text、HBuilder:前端开发者的常用编辑器。
3. cmder:类似cmd的命令提示符,自带git版本。
4. koala考拉:Less、Sass、Compass、CoffeeScript的编译工具,免费。
5. Mark 马克鳗:设计图测量工具。
6. 小苹果服务器:手机调试专用,适用于Windows 7及以上版本。
7. F5:自动刷新浏览器插件。
8. Notepad++:文本编辑器。
9. Photoshop CS4/CS6:图像处理软件,PS插件可在设计优下载。
10. Adobe Dreamweaver CS4:用于写表格、制作热点图等。
11. CSS Sprites样式生成工具:用于生成CSS雪碧图。
12. WampServer、MyWebServer:用于搭建PHP环境服务器。
13. FlashFXP:FTP上传工具。
14. 各类浏览器插件:如Firebug、YSlow、JSONView等,用于前端开发调试。
四、其他软件工具
1. Flux:调整屏幕亮度,暖色调。
2. ADSafe:广告过滤软件。
3. Everything:快速查询工具。
4. Wise Registry Cleaner:注册表清理工具。
5. Clover:使Windows资源管理器拥有类似谷歌浏览器的多标签页功能。
6. 360云盘、有道云笔记:用于同步数据文件和协作开发。
五、gulp常用插件
1. 编译Sass(gulp-ruby-sass)。
2. 编译Map文件(gulp-sourcemaps)。
3. 自动添加css前缀(gulp-autoprefixer)。
4. 压缩css(gulp-minify-css或国产的gulp-mini-css配合清除沉余css插件)。
5. js代码校验(gulp-jshint)。
6. 合并js文件(gulp-concat)。
7. 压缩js代码(gulp-uglify)。
8. 压缩图片(gulp-imagemin)。
9. 自动刷新页面(gulp-livereload)。
10. 图片缓存管理(gulp-cache)、更改提醒(gulp-notify)、清除文件(del)、替换内容(gulp-replace)等插件,可以根据需要选择使用。
六、感谢阅读至此的你!如果你有更棒的工具推荐,欢迎留言分享。其他资料还在整理中,感谢你的关注和支持!
